Name : yum Product : Fedora 18 Version : 3.4.3 Release : 40.fc18 URL : http://yum.baseurl.org/ Summary : RPM package installer/updater/manager Description : Yum is a utility that can check for and automatically download and install updated RPM packages. Dependencies are obtained and downloaded automatically, prompting the user for permission as necessary.
-------------------------------------------------------------------------------- Update Information:
* Fix for writting out new Environment groups from comps. * Remove statvfs call for local files when copy_local not set. * Fix a race in group_gz download. * Send 'private' mirror flags to urlgrabber, for better sorting. * Set multi_progress_obj option in the new urlgrabber. * Show full URLs and mirror errors on MirrorGroup failures. * Display releasever/arch in repo. output, when applicable.
